Product Specifications
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Model NO. | SGR-0406W |
| Color | Reddish Brown |
| Appearance | Liquid |
| Type | Corrosion Inhibitor |
| Shelf Life | One Year |
| Supplier | Factory Direct Supply |
| pH | ≥9.0 |
| Density (20°C, G/Cm³) | 1.0±0.05 |
| Active Content | ≥ 98% |
| Transport Package | Blue Plastics Drum, White Plastics Drum |
| Specification | 25 kg/drum 1 ton/drum or as your requirement |
| Trademark | Scien Green |
| Origin | Jining City, Shandong Province, China |
| HS Code | 2931900090 |
| Production Capacity | 3000ton/Year |

Storage & Handling
-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area, sealed and away from direct sunlight.
- Keep away from incompatible materials, food and feed sources.
- Handle with appropriate personal protective equipment (gloves, goggles, lab coat).
- Follow good industrial hygiene practices. Avoid inhalation and skin contact.
- Refer to MSDS for detailed storage and safety instructions.
